Exchange process, ADR, and Stock Borrow fees still apply.Options are contracts that give the owner the right to buy or sell an asset at a fixed price, called the strike price, for a specific period of time. The “asset” may be several kinds of underlying securities. Option trading is a way for investors to leverage assets and control some of the risks associated with playing the market.

Service charges apply for trades placed through a broker ($25) or by automated phone ($5). Exchange process, ADR, and Stock Borrow fees still apply.Retirement accounts have certain restrictions. Let’s look at a few things you can’t trade. First, unlike in a margin account (where you can buy more stock than you have cash), you can’t borrow money in an IRA to buy stock. You can trade stocks, ETFs, mutual funds, bonds, basic options, and even bitcoin in an IRA account. Can I use margin in an IRA account? No. You cannot trade with margin in an IRA account. To access margin and trade with leverage, you have to use a traditional, taxable brokerage account. Margin trading is restricted in IRA accounts …
